Product Overview
The GE IS200TREGH1BDB is a Turbine Emergency Trip Terminal Board (TREG) designed for GE Speedtronic Mark VI gas and steam turbine control systems. Manufactured in Salem, Virginia, USA, this board controls the positive side of DC power supplied to up to three primary trip solenoids, integrating advanced relay voting logic, emergency stop, and primary/emergency overspeed protection mechanisms.
Core Features
- Triple Redundant Relay Voting: Houses 12 onboard relays, including 9 relays organized into a 2-out-of-3 voting structure for fail-safe solenoid trip actuation.
- DC Power Distribution: Manages positive DC power output to 3 trip solenoids in coordination with the complementary TRPG terminal board (which supplies negative DC power).
- Simplex Servo Clamp Support: Features J1 cable routing to the TSVO board for automatic servo valve clamping post-turbine trip.
- Integrated Test Feedback: Supports online sequential solenoid testing and offline overspeed simulation with real-time contact feedback.
Technical Specifications
| Parameter | Data |
|---|---|
| Part Number | IS200TREGH1BDB |
| System Series | Mark VI Speedtronic Turbine Control System |
| Board Dimensions | 7.0 in x 13.0 in (17.8 cm x 33.0 cm) |
| Coating & Revision | Conformal Coating (H1 Group 1) / Revision BDB |
| Trip Interlock Filter | 4 ms hardware filter |
| Relay Count | 12 relays total (9 voting relays + 3 system control relays) |
| Terminal Blocks | 2 solid black blocks with 24 terminals each (48 points total) |
| Operating Temperature | 0°C to +60°C (32°F to 140°F) |
| Module Net Weight | 0.91 kg (2.0 lbs) |
| Country of Origin | United States of America (USA) |
Engineering & Installation Guide
- Wiring Pair Setup: Connect positive DC lines from the IS200TREGH1BDB terminal blocks directly to the trip solenoids while ensuring negative legs connect to the TRPG terminal board.
- Simplex Cable Routing: In simplex control configurations, route the dedicated J1 cable to the TSVO terminal board to enable the post-trip servo valve clamping function.
- Terminal Torque: Secure wiring into the 48 silver metallic screw terminals to prevent high-vibration contact resistance on critical trip signal lines.
- Environmental Protection: Ensure panel ambient temperatures stay within 0°C to 60°C; the H1 conformal coating shields components from atmospheric contaminants and moisture.
